Title :
A 0.3μW, 7 ppm/°C CMOS Voltage reference circuit for on-chip process monitoring in analog circuits

Abstract :
A CMOS voltage reference circuit for on-chip process compensation in analog circuits has been developed in 0.35-mum CMOS process. The circuit generates a reference voltage based on threshold voltage of a MOSFET at absolute zero temperature. Theoretical analyses and experimental results showed that the circuit generates a quite stable reference voltage of 745 mV on average. The temperature coefficient and line sensitivity of the circuit were 7 pp/mdegC and 0.002%/V, respectively. The circuit consists of subthreshold MOSFETs with a low-power dissipation of 0.3 muW or less. By utilizing the nature of the reference voltage, which changes with the process conditions of threshold voltage in each LSI chip, the circuit can be used as an elementary circuit block for on-chip process compensation systems.
